Odaiba
©AFLO
In recent years, Odaiba Seaside Park has become immensely popular with foreign tourists. The area that opens onto the waterfront offers enjoyment for the whole family throughout the day. Take a ride on Yurikamome train and water buses for a mode of transportation that is different from the usual, and for a feel of Tokyo Bay’s sea breeze. After enjoying the entertainment, and having a taste of gourmet food and shopping at the various commercial facilities, visitors can go to spots where they can witness the beauty of the sunset and the night view.

More Information about Odaiba
Street address
- Daiba 1-chome, Minato-ku, Tokyo
Access
- New Transit Yurikamome line or Tokyo Waterfront Area Rapid transit Rinkai Line
Opening Hours
- Varies depending on establishment (please refer to their websites)
Closed
- Varies depending on establishment
Best season
- All year
Point
- On fine days, we recommend either jogging or strolling in the park or on the beach.
